Serving 407 students in grades 9-12, New Visions Charter High School For The Humanities ranks in the top 30% of all schools in New York for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 75-79% (which is higher than the New York state average of 46%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≥50% (which is higher than the New York state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is equal to the New York state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the New York state average of 60% (majority Hispanic and Black).

New Visions Charter High School For The Humanities's student population of 407 students has declined by 22% over five school years.
The teacher population of 38 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
